  • Abstract
    The study of six bulk coal samples from the Early Permian Vryheid Formation of the Karoo Basin, South Africa has revealed the importance of wildfire in this coal-forming environment. Inertinite is a major constituent of these coals and was predominantly produced by wildfire. The accumulation of the peat in this setting was both autochthonous and hypautochthonous/allochthonous, conditions varying between the occurrence of standing water and desiccation. Woody gymnosperms and also lycopods were important components of the coal swamp vegetation, of which the diversity and abundance of the lycopods may be tentatively assessed by the distribution of megaspores in the coals. Consistent with lycopod reproductive strategy, these megaspores are more abundant and diverse where the vitrinite content is greater.
